The Property of a Gentleman

A honkozane do-maru gusoku [armour]

The helmet signed Myochin Nobuie and kao [cursive monogram], the mempo [face mask] signed in gold lacquer Nobuie

The helmet Muromachi period, dated Tenbun juichi nen nin to… hachigatsu kichijutsu (forged on an auspicious day in the 8th month 1542), the armour Edo period, 19th century


Kabuto [helmet]:

the thirty-eight plate russet iron bowl with raised ridges, terminating in a seven-stage copper-gilt, silver-gilt and shakudo tehen kanamono, russet iron peak with sanko no byo rivets, large turnbacks applied with ishi-guruma mon (?), two-tiered black lacquered rounded neckguard (manju-jikoro) with close-spaced lacing in blue braid, the iron maedate [ornamental crest] in the form of a shikami, the helmet inscribed Hachiman daibosatsu, the details finely rendered


Mempo [face mask]:

russet iron ressei mempo forged with fierce expression, deep wrinkles and open mouth, detachable nose-plate, gold inlay moustache and chin tuft, silver lacquer teeth, red lacquer interior, tiered throat protector laced in matching braid


Do [cuirass]:

the wrapped cuirass in honkozane [true lamellae], two-tiered nodowa [throat guard], gyoyo [shoulder straps] applied with ishi-guruma mon, seven tassets of five-tiered kusazuri [skirt]


Sode, kote [shoulder guards and sleeves]:

six-tiered osode, chainmail kote, silk brocade lining embroidered with gold thread,

 

Haidate, sune-ate [thigh protectors and shin guards]:

black lacquered haidate with silk brocade edging, shin guards (shino suneate)


Accessories:

accompanied with a lacquered wood armour storage box, 20th century


Accompanied by a certificate of registration as Juyo Bunka Shiryo [Important Cultural Material], no. 768 issued by the Nihon Katchu Bugu Kenkyu Hozon-kai [The Association for the Research and Preservation of Japanese Helmets and Armour], dated Reiwa 5 (2023)
